Overall Meaning

The lyrics to "Stille Nacht" by J. Mohr paint a serene and reverent picture of the holy night when Jesus was born. The opening line "Stille Nacht, heilige Nacht" sets the tone for a peaceful and sacred night. The imagery in the following lines of "Alles schläft; einsam wacht Nur das traute hochheilige Paar" evokes a sense of stillness and solitude as the holy couple of Mary and Joseph keep watch over the newborn baby Jesus. The mention of the "Holder Knabe im lockigen Haar" conveys the innocence and beauty of the Christ child with curly hair, peacefully sleeping in heavenly rest.


The second verse of the song continues the narrative of that silent night, where the shepherds were the first to receive the news of Jesus' birth. The line "Hirten erst kundgemacht Durch der Engel Halleluja" describes how the angels announced the birth of Christ with a chorus of "Hallelujah" that echoed loudly from near and far. The proclamation that "Christ, der Retter ist da" emphasizes the significance of Jesus as the savior who has arrived to bring salvation to all mankind.


Moving into the third verse, the focus shifts to the divine nature of Jesus as the Son of God. The line "Gottes Sohn, o wie lacht Lieb' aus deinem göttlichen Mund" portrays the love and joy emanating from the mouth of God's son, symbolizing the profound compassion and grace that Jesus brings to the world. The phrase "Da uns schlägt die rettende Stund'" highlights the moment of salvation that has come with the birth of Christ, bringing hope and redemption to humanity.


The final lines of the song, "Christ, in deiner Geburt!" serve as a declaration of worship and adoration for the miraculous event of Jesus' birth. The repetition of "Christ, in deiner Geburt!" reinforces the central message of the song, emphasizing the divine significance of the nativity scene and inviting listeners to reflect on the profound impact of Jesus' arrival on earth. Overall, "Stille Nacht" is a poignant and evocative hymn that captures the essence of Christmas, celebrating the birth of Jesus with reverence, awe, and gratitude.


Line by Line Meaning

Stille Nacht, heilige Nacht
Quiet night, sacred night


Alles schläft; einsam wacht
All is asleep; lonely watching


Nur das traute hochheilige Paar
Only the dear, holy couple


Holder Knabe im lockigen Haar
Fair-haired boy with curly locks


Schlaf in himmlischer Ruh!
Sleep in heavenly peace!


Schlaf in himmlischer Ruh!
Sleep in heavenly peace!


Stille Nacht, heilige Nacht
Quiet night, sacred night


Hirten erst kundgemacht
Shepherds first made known


Durch der Engel Halleluja,
Through the angels' hallelujah,


Tönt es laut von fern und nah:
It rings loud from far and near:


Christ, der Retter ist da!
Christ, the Savior is here!


Christ, der Retter ist da!
Christ, the Savior is here!


Stille Nacht, heilige Nacht
Quiet night, sacred night


Gottes Sohn, o wie lacht
God's son, oh how he smiles


Lieb' aus deinem göttlichen Mund,
Love from your divine mouth,


Da uns schlägt die rettende Stund'.
As the saving hour strikes for us.


Christ, in deiner Geburt!
Christ, in your birth!


Christ, in deiner Geburt!
Christ, in your birth!
